Government

Overview


Paola is organized under a Mayor-Council-Manager form of government. The City Council has four members with staggered two year terms. One City Council Member is elected from each of the city’s four Wards. The Mayor is also elected for a two year term and is elected from the city at large. The City Manager is hired to administer the daily affairs of the city under the direction of the Mayor and City Council who set the policy for the city.

Council Meetings

The City Council meets regularly on the second Tuesday of each month. Council Meetings begin at 6:00 pm and are held at the Municipal Court Room at the Paola Justice Center located at 805 North Pearl.

Council Work Study Sessions


Council Work Study Sessions are scheduled as needed and are usually held on the first Tuesday of the month. These sessions usually begin at 6:00 pm and are held in the Second Floor Conference Room at Paola City Hall located at 19 E Peoria Street. From time to time work sessions may be held at a different location.


Open Meetings


All City Council Meetings and Council Work Study Sessions are open to the public.
